Mount Murray (76°09′S 161°50′E) is a sharp granite peak, 1,005 metres (3,297 ft) high, standing 8 nautical miles (15 km; 9.2 mi) west of Bruce Point on the north side of Mawson Glacier in Victoria Land, Antarctica. Mount Murray was first charted by the British Antarctic Expedition, 1907–09 (BrAE) which named it for James Murray, biologist with the expedition.
